[PATCH] hp100: fix conditional compilation mess



The previous hp100 changeset attempted to kill warnings, but was only
tested on !CONFIG_ISA platforms.  The correct conditional compilation
setup involves tested CONFIG_ISA rather than just MODULE.

Fixes link on CONFIG_ISA platforms (i386) in current -git.
